Grow your financial garden

Starting a side job while you’re in school can be a great way to actively manage your expenses. Whether it’s freelance writing, graphic design, selling crafts online, etc. Generate additional income through side hustle Improve your resume. Investing a few hours each week in a venture that aligns with your interests or career goals can pay dividends, reduce your need to rely heavily on loans, and help you gain practical skills that employers often look for.

Discovering new sources of funding

Another important strategy is to actively seek out grants and scholarships that can significantly offset tuition costs. Without burden of repayment. Many organizations and foundations offer awards based on merit, need, or specific criteria such as academic field, cultural background, or personal achievement. Reduce college-related costs

You can effectively save on college tuition by choosing used or digital textbooks. than newThis can provide significant cost savings. Consider living in more affordable accommodation off campus or explore shared housing options to further save money. Taking public transportation or carpooling can help reduce commuting costs and help you manage your overall finances. Any conscious choice to reduce spending directly reduces your dependence on borrowed funds.

Earn while you learn

Getting a part-time job while in school is a time-tested way to manage college costs. employment Provides steady profits It helps build a strong work ethic and valuable time management skills. Many colleges and universities offer work-study programs that can help you find a job related to your field of study. Not only will this help you cover your costs, but it will also enrich your educational experience and help you build your professional network.

Understanding Loan Comprehension

Before taking out a student loan, you should fully understand all your options and the long-term implications. This includes knowing the differences between federal and private loans, interest rates, repayment terms, and how your future income potential may affect your repayment plan. It helps to be informed. make wise decisions Learn about loan amounts and which type of loan is best for your situation so you don’t get overburdened with debt after you graduate.
